For those interested in omnilux novels, there are several places to read them for free. Wattpad is a popular platform where authors share their work, and you can find a variety of omnilux stories there. Royal Road is another great option, especially for discovering new and unique content. If you’re into translated novels, Novel Updates is a helpful resource—it provides links to free translations of omnilux novels. Just be cautious about the legality of the sites you use, as some may host pirated content. Supporting authors by purchasing their work is always a good idea if you enjoy their stories.
